Real-time coastal temperatures could deviate by several degrees from the provided readings. These deviations often become evident following intense rainfall or strong winds.

Our forecasting methodology leverages a mathematical model, that uses current water and weather conditions, historical records, wind intensity and direction.

Sea water temperature in Mar del Plata by month

In an average year, Mar del Plata offers no days when the water temperature is warm enough to swim comfortably.
The warmest water in Mar del Plata was recorded on March 1, 2017, reaching a 75.1°F. While the coldest temperature occurred on July 21, 2022, dipping to 48.7°F. The average readings by season are 68.0°F in Winter, 64.7°F in Spring, 52.5°F in Summer, and 56.0°F in Autumn.
